For local leather businesses, the global market presents immense opportunities. This article outlines key strategies for expanding your leather business internationally.
Understanding international markets is crucial. Conducting thorough research can help identify potential demand, cultural preferences, and competition.
Establishing connections with international wholesalers and distributors can facilitate entry into new markets. Networking events and online platforms are effective ways to build these relationships.
Customizing marketing efforts for different regions enhances engagement. Adapting language, branding, and promotions to local preferences can significantly impact success.
Efficient shipping and customs clearance are critical for smooth operations. Partnering with experienced logistics providers can streamline these processes.
Expanding your leather business into global markets requires strategic planning and execution. By embracing these strategies, you can unlock a world of possibilities.
